The other day there was this documentary on polar bears on national geographic.It followed one particular
bear in the artic region trying to find food. It showed that due to some global warming the seals did not appear in the artic that year. Now seals are the staple food of polar bears.This particular bear searched for 12 weeks but to no avail. With the harsh winter season approaching in 2-3 weeks it was necessary for the bear to find food to survive the winter period.With no seals the polar bear was sure to die said the commentator.
And then what happens, a great big whale is washed up to the shore exactly where this bear is desperate in his search for food. This and other polar bears gather around the whale and have much more than they could have had from the seals.
The bear has been lucky - says the commentator.
I dont think so . It is neither luck nor coincidence .
Is not Allah the provider and sustainer ?
Is not Allah the giver of Rizk ?
Does not the quran says
"And whoever fears Allah, for him Allah brings forth a way out, and gives him provision (rizq) from where he does not even imagine…”(Surah At-Talaq: 2/3)
2:212 And God grants sustenance unto whom He wills, beyond all reckoning.
10:31 SAY: "Who is it that provides you with sustenance out of heaven and earth, [49] or who is it that has full power over [your] hearing and sight? And who is it that brings forth the living out of that which is dead, and brings forth the dead out of that which is alive? And who is it that governs all that exists?" And they will [surely] answer: "[It is] God. [50] , Say, then: "Will you not, then, become [fully] conscious of Him
11:6 And there is no living creature on earth but depends for its sustenance on God; and He knows its time-limit [on earth] and its resting-place [after death]: [9] all [this] is laid down in [His] clear decree.
17:30 Behold, thy Sustainer grants abundant sustenance, or gives it in scant measure, unto whomever He wills: verily, fully aware is He of [the needs of] His creatures, and sees them all.
42:19 GOD is most kind unto His creatures: He provides sustenance for whomever He wills - for He alone is powerful, almighty! -
51:58 for, verily, God Himself is the Provider of all sustenance, the Lord of all might, the Eternal!
